Resolution - 2018 - 18-14 - Destruction Of Semi-Permanent Records - 05/08/2018RESOLUTION NO. 18-14 AUTHORIZING DESTRUCTION OF SEMI-PERMANENT PUBLIC RECORDS WHEREAS, Idaho Code Section 50-907 and 50-908 provides that the City Council may authorize the destruction of public records no longer required by law or for city business; and WHEREAS, On the 12th day of February 2002, the City Council did approve Resolution No. 02-04 which sets forth a policy on keeping, storing and destroying of City records, proceedings and documents; and WHEREAS, The City Clerk of the City of Eagle, Idaho has requested that certain public records be authorized for destruction in order to dispose of them; and WHEREAS, "Semi -Permanent records" shall consist of: (a) Claims, canceled checks, warrants, duplicate warrants, purchase orders, vouchers, duplicate receipts, utility and other financial records; (b) Contracts; (c) Building applications for commercial projects and government buildings; (d) License applications; (e) Departmental reports; (f) Bonds and coupons; and (g) Other documents or records as may be deemed of semi- permanent nature by the city council. WHEREAS, The following Records are Semi -Permanent Records and shall be kept for not less than five (5) years after the date of issuance or completion of the matter contained within the record; NOW TH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the City Council of the City of Eagle, Idaho, as follows: 1. That the following semi-permanent public records shall be destroyed by shredding under the supervision of the City Clerk in accordance with Resolution No. 02-04 and Idaho Code 50-907 and 50-908: SEE ATTACHED SCHEDULE 2. The administrative staff of the City, under the supervision of the City Clerk, is authorized to take all necessary steps to carry out the authorization provided by this Resolution.
